The overall percentage of budgeted revenues that have been received by the city is 25 %. In comparison, the overall percentage of collected revenue amount for May 2013 was 26 %. Revenue type 334 (State Grants), has reached 100% of its budgeted revenue. This is 911 revenue received by the county. This was formerly in the general fund and is now in fund 244 the Telephone Emergency System. Also, revenue type 350 (Job Target Penalty Fee) has reached 100% of its budgeted revenue. This is money received from AJ Wright for penalties due to the City. Revenue by fund As of May 2014, the general fund has received 10% of its budgeted revenue versus 16% last year. In 2013, the City made an early quarter transfer from the Public Safety LOIT fund to the general fund. This quarterly transfer was in the amount of $1,775,439.25 and was made in January and April 2013. The following funds have reached 50% of their 2014 budgeted revenue amount: Fund 642 (Sewage Capital) is at 112% of its budgeted revenue. In January, a transfer from fund 641 was made for capital projects. Also in January, a transfer was made from fund 641 (Sewage Works Operations) to fund 643 (Sewage Reserve) per city policy. Fund 244, the Telephone Emergency System has reached 100% of its budgeted revenue. This is 911 revenue received from the county. This was formerly in the general fund. Fund 216 (Police Seizures) is at 66% of its budgeted revenue. Also, fund 217 ( Gift, Donation, Bequest) is at 292% of its budgeted revenue. Property taxes Property taxes are received in June and December. Information on property taxes payable in 2014 will be available in the coming months. Total property taxes collected for the year 2012 was $72.9 million or 91.56% of the levy collection rate. For 2013, the projected levy collection rate is 95 %. The first distribution amount received was in June 2013 for $38.4 million compared to $39.5 million in June 2012. The second distribution amount was received in December 2013, in the amount of $31.5 million compared to $33.3 million in December 2012. Specifically, in 2013 the City of South Bend received a total of $45,189,966.17 in property tax revenue in the civil city funds (general fund, parks, College Football Hall of Fame, and CCD). This is a shortfall of -$3.7 million compared to 2012, in which $48.8 million was received. For TIF funds, the City received a total of $24,790,321.99 in property tax revenue. This is a surplus of $729,194 as compared to 2012, in which $24,061,128 was received. Overall, total property taxes collected in 2013 is -$70.0 million, which is a net reduction of $2.9 million from 2012. Expenditures As of May 2014, the City has spent 29% of budgeted expenditures, versus 31 % of budgeted expenditures in May 2013. The General Fund has spent 39% of its 2014 budgeted expenditures, compared to 38% in 2013. The following funds have reached 50% or more of their budgeted expenditures as a result of bond payments: Fund 313 (Hall of Fame), fund 407(Cumulative Capital Improvement), fund 377 ( Professional Sports Development), and fund 432 (TIF - Erskine Village). Fund 405 (Park Non Reverting) has spent 73% of budget due to capital improvement for the zoo. Debt In May 2014, several debt service payments were made in the amount of - $603,000 to Sun Trust Kansas State Bank, PNC Bank, U.S. Bank and Ricoh USA. Payments are related to IT equipment leases, police / public works vehicles, solid waste containers, and sewer bonds. Headcount The Full Time Headcount as of May, 2014 was 1,107 vs. a budgeted amount of 1,160. Currently, there are a total of 53 vacant positions. There are 33 open positions in the following departments: Public Safety (20), Public Works (5), Code Enforcement / Animal Control (4), Building Department (2), and other (2). The other 20 budgeted positions in the parks department, will not be filled due to privatizing of the Potawatomi Zoo.
